Walker, Alabama
Payroll Employment
for the State Government Education and health services Industry
Updated on August 10, 2022.
According to data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in December 2021, the number of payroll employment in Walker, Alabama for the state government education and health services industry was 287. The number of jobs added in December 2021 was 6.
